annotate bionumeric_convert.xml @ 1:07dfb8fd47f4 draft default tip

plan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
author nml
date Mon, 13 May 2019 12:59:15 -0400
parents b000a3130db8
children
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
1 <tool id="bionumeric_convert" name="biohansel2bionumerics" version="0.2.0">
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
2 <description>compliant results</description>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
3 <requirements>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
4 <requirement type="package" version="0.24.1">pandas</requirement>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
5 </requirements>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
6 <command detect_errors="exit_code"><![CDATA[
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
7 $__tool_directory__/bionumeric_converter.py -f '$Input' -o '$Output'
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
8 ]]></command>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
9 <inputs>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
10 <param type="data" name="Input" format="tabular"/>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
11 </inputs>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
12 <outputs>
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
13 <data name="Output" format="csv" from_work_dir="output" label="Biohansel_Bionumerics"/>
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
14 </outputs>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
15 <tests>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
16 <test>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
17 <param name="Input" value="results.tab"/>
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
18 <output name="Output" value="Biohansel_Bionumerics.csv"/>
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
19 </test>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
20 </tests>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
21 <help><![CDATA[
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
22 **What it does**
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
23
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
24 This tool is a supplementary script that takes Biohansel output data and converts it into a format compatible with Bionumerics.
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
25
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
26 **Inputs:**
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
27
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
28 - *Individual* output or *Collection* of outputs for any of the three Biohansel results files (tech_results.tab, match_results.tab, or results.tab)
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
29
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
30 **Outputs:**
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
31
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
32 - A .CSV file or a collection of .CSV files called "*Output*" that can be renamed and downloaded as required.
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
33
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
34 **Specific modifications done to the data**
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
35
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
36 1. Converts all commas in the output to "/"
1
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
37 2. Splits Biohansel qc_message column into multiple columns if the message is longer than 150 characters
07dfb8fd47f4 planemo upload commit e0d65bf0850ce95ffb89982e61f2136fcf0359ee
nml
parents: 0
diff changeset
38 3. Converts the .tab or .tsv file to a .csv file
0
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
39
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
40 ]]></help>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
41 <citations>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
42 </citations>
b000a3130db8 planemo upload commit e5e384ce6c90f595e8d397a7c45ca9c17d4a3e2a
nml
parents:
diff changeset
43 </tool>